If this sounds like the place for you, wed love to hear from you! ABOUT THE ROLE Your focus as a Food and Beverage Team Member is to support the dining service and assist residents with their meals. Other responsibilities will include: Supporting the residents with choosing their meal options when dining. Ensuring that the standard operating procedures set dining tables. Keeping the front of the house clean, tidy, and well-presented and ensuring dirty crockery is removed and replenished throughout the day. Ensure fresh homemade cakes/biscuits are accessible in the bistro areas and replenished throughout the day, as well as finger food and fresh fruit options. Being aware of residents dietary requirements.
